Telemedicine M&A | Talkspace Acquired by UHS (~3.65x Revenue)
On March 9, 2026, Universal Health Services, Inc. (NYSE: UHS), one of the largest hospital and behavioral health care providers in the United States, announced a definitive agreement to acquire Talkspace, Inc. (NASDAQ: TALK), a leading teletherapy and digital mental health platform, at $5.25 per share in cash—representing a total enterprise value of approximately $835 million.

Specialty Hospital M&A | Select Medical Taken Private by WCAS (~9.2x EBITDA / 0.72x Revenue)
On March 2, 2026, Select Medical Holdings Corporation (NYSE: SEM) announced a definitive agreement to be taken private by a consortium led by Executive Chairman and Co-Founder Robert A. Ortenzio, Senior Executive Vice President Martin F. Jackson, and private equity firm Welsh, Carson, Anderson & Stowe (WCAS) at $16.50 per share in cash, representing an enterprise value of approximately $3.9 billion.
